Manual work

The most expensive process is the one nobody counts

For the big topics at a car wash there are off-the-shelf systems: till, subscriptions, access, accounting. For the rest there is Excel, bits of paper and word of mouth.

The rest is usually exactly what sets your business apart from others. The list of number plates that have come up as anomalies in your subscription scheme. The reconciliation between the point-of-sale system and the wash card that someone does by hand every morning. The monthly comparison across three sites, for which someone exports three reports and merges them in a spreadsheet.

That costs in two directions. First time, every day, unnoticed, because it never appears on an invoice. Second, decisions made on instinct rather than on data.

The usual answer is a standard package that fits your case eighty per cent of the way. You pay for the remaining twenty per cent every day afterwards: as double entry, as a workaround, as “we'll just carry on doing that by hand”. From conversation to accepted system in three steps

The process is the same for every project, whether it turns into four weeks of work or six months. After each step you know more than before — and you can stop.

  1. Initial call and survey, on site where needed

    On the phone we establish what this is about and whether we are the right people for it. If we are, we come to your site: we watch the process in operation, take photographs and note the important details: which systems you already run and who looks after them. The initial call and first assessment are free of charge.

  2. Design phase with a fixed price at the end

    We write down what is to be built: which data comes from where, which interfaces are needed, where the limits lie, what is expressly not included — and what will be used to check, once it is finished, that it works. At the end of this phase there is a fixed price for the build and a schedule. The design phase is commissioned separately; its price is settled before it starts. The result is a document that belongs to you.

  3. Build, acceptance, operation

    Development, installation and commissioning by us. Acceptance is against the criteria from the design, at your site, in live operation — not on a demonstration setup. After that we take on operation: round-the-clock remote monitoring, a four-hour target response time for critical faults, an annual on-site inspection.

No money changes hands between step 1 and step 2. Between step 2 and step 3 you decide with a design in your hands — not with a brochure.

Type A

Two systems that know nothing about each other

Starting point: Your ANPR knows which vehicle came in. Your point-of-sale or subscription system knows who paid. Each knows it separately. So someone reconciles them by hand in the morning, or nobody does — and one subscription washes three vehicles.

  • Approach: First we establish whether your existing system will release what we need at all. Then we define the matching rule with you: what counts as an anomaly, from what frequency, in what time window.
  • Result: A daily list of anomalous records that someone goes through in five minutes in the morning.
  • Timeframe: Design two to three weeks, build four to eight weeks.
  • What we say up front: If your existing system has no interface and the supplier will not open one, this route is closed. We establish that during the design phase — not after the deposit.
Type B

You notice the failure when it is already there

Starting point: A brush motor fails, a bearing runs hot, a pump loses pressure. It is noticed when the wash has stopped — in the middle of Saturday morning. You know consumption as a monthly bill, not as a trend.

  • Approach: We define which points are measured, retrofit the sensors and let them only record at first. The threshold values come out of that reference period — out of your site, not out of a manual.
  • Result: A trend instead of a snapshot, an alarm when something deviates, comparable consumption figures.
  • Timeframe: Design two to three weeks, installation and first data four to six weeks, reliable thresholds after two to three months.
  • What we say up front: In the first weeks this system delivers data, not predictions. Anyone who promises you a failure forecast on the day of commissioning has guessed the thresholds.
Type C

Vehicles that should never have been let in

Starting point: Roof racks, open windows, a raised spoiler, a model that is incompatible with your brush configuration. It is noticed inside the tunnel. After that it is a damage claim.

  • Approach: The basis is a camera at the entrance. First we collect image material from your site over several weeks, then we train the recognition on our own servers. What the GDPR requires for camera and number plate data is set out in our guide CCTV and the GDPR (in German).
  • Result: A warning before the entrance instead of a damage claim after the wash — and photographic evidence for a dispute.
  • Timeframe: Realistically four to six months in total, of which six to eight weeks are for collecting image material alone.
  • What we say up front: A detection rate cannot credibly be promised before training. So it becomes one of the acceptance criteria — measured against a test data set from your business that we set aside before training.
Type D

Three sites, three logins, one gut feeling

Starting point: You run several sites. Each has its own systems, its own logins and its own way of counting. A comparison between sites is produced today in a spreadsheet, by hand, once a month, and is already out of date on the day it is finished.

  • Approach: A survey per site, then a shared layer — normally based on our cloud platform, because user management, roles, encryption and export are already solved there. We start with one site and only roll out once that one is running cleanly.
  • Result: One login, one set of metrics, comparable across sites, with roles and permissions for your site managers.
  • Timeframe: Design three to four weeks, first site six to ten weeks, each further site one to two weeks after that.
  • What we say up front: With several systems our volume discount applies — that covers the running costs, not the development share.

And this is what we turn down

What we do not build

  • Point-of-sale, subscription and accounting systems. There are good standard products for those. We connect to them, we do not replace them.
  • The PLC programming of your wash. That stays with your PLC contractor and is included in none of our prices.
  • Safety-related control technology. Our systems monitor, report and intervene. Emergency stop, guarding and the wash controller itself remain the responsibility of your wash manufacturer.
  • Mechanical conversion or new build of the wash. We retrofit; we do not build tunnel car washes.
  • Projects with no checkable result. If it cannot be put into words how everyone will recognise at the end that it works, we say no. That is not modesty but experience: such projects never get finished.

What is used to measure whether the result is right?

Against the acceptance criteria from the design, and we write those down together beforehand. They are the most important part of the document — more important than the functional description. A criterion is usable if two people would independently reach the same verdict: “The list contains every record in which the same number plate appears more than twice within 24 hours” can be checked. “The system should run reliably” cannot.

Acceptance takes place at your site in live operation, not on a demonstration setup. If the system does not meet the agreed criteria, it is not accepted.

What if the requirements change during the build?

Then the fixed price changes, and we say so immediately rather than at the end. Changes against the design are recorded in writing, with the effort and the effect on the schedule — you then decide whether they happen now, later or not at all. What we do not do: build them in quietly and hand you the bill afterwards.

The most common case is a different one, incidentally: during the build it turns out that a planned function is unnecessary. That deserves saying too.

How long does something like this realistically take?

The design phase takes two to four weeks. The build ranges from four weeks to several months — the project types above give a concrete range for each case. What regularly takes longest is the thing that does not look like work: collecting reference data. Image recognition needs weeks of material from your site, condition monitoring needs a reference period before threshold values are worth anything. Skipping that time delivers faster and worse.

Can you extend an existing system instead of building a new one?

Most of the time that is exactly the cheaper route, and we suggest it ourselves. Whether it is possible is not for flowcontrol to decide but for the supplier of your existing system: is there a documented interface, database access or at least a regular export? That question comes first in every design we write, because the whole undertaking depends on it. If the answer is no, we tell you during the design phase — not after the deposit.
